ALAN ALPASS - Principal Solicitor
Practice Areas: Business Law, Litigation and Family law
The principal and founder of Alpass & Associates, Alan Alpass has been in legal practice for over 35 years. In 1975 Alan was the youngest lawyer admitted to sole practice in Victoria. Alan’s practice these days focuses on Business Law and Litigation including Family Law, Crime, Employment Law and Estate Disputes. His extensive community networking has enabled him to become well known and comfortably approached by clients seeking advice as to their legal options and remedies.
Alpass & Associates has grown extensively during recent years and now employs 4 lawyers, 8 para-legals and 2 administrative staff. Alan’s clients benefit enormously from his extensive experience and broad knowledge of in a large range of legal matters. The practice is able to provide an extensive range of legal services in most areas including Estate Disputes, Alternate Dispute Resolution, Business Law, Leases, Consumer Law, Criminal Law, Debts and Insolvency, Employment Law, Family Law, Intellectual Property, Motor Vehicle Accidents, Personal Injuries & Compensation, Conveyancing, Property Law, Equal Opportunity, Wills, Probate and Powers of Attorney.
Alan lives locally and has four children aged from 15 to 28 years. His interests outside of law include classic motor vehicle eventing, gardening, keeping fit and, when time permits, overseas travel with his family.

Laurie Cavill – Legal Practitioner
Practice Areas: Litigation and Family law
Laurie is our Family Law Practitioner.
Laurie was admitted to practice in 1984 and, although he has practiced in a number of areas of law over the years, he now practices specifically in family law which he has done for over 16 years.
Laurie acts in all areas of family law including property disputes, pre-nuptial agreements, children’s issues, Child Support, Intervention Orders and de facto property disputes.
Laurie is a member of the Family Law Section of the Law Institute of Victoria and the Family Law Section of the Law Council of Australia. He has written articles on family law issues for publication in various journals and frequently appears as an advocate in the Family Court and Federal Magistrates Court.
Laurie is well acquainted with the difficulties separating couples confront when trying to resolve difficult issues and in particular, the stresses associated with division of the assets of their relationship.
Laurie is married with two children and away from the law is a fervent Hawthorn supporter as well as enjoying surfing, skiing, cricket and music.

Barbara Kramer – Legal Practitioner
Practice Areas: Business Law and Litigation
Barbara practices in a wide variety of litigious matters including commercial disputes, breach of contract, employment law, debt recovery, motor vehicle property damage, will disputes and applications for assistance for victims of crime.
Barbara has expertise in the defence of drink driving and other summary offences, pleas and young driver offences.
Barbara also advises clients in buying and selling small to medium size businesses and associated commercial matters such as leases including new, transferred and varied leases.
Barbara was admitted to practice in 1980 and has many years of experience both in large and small practices. She has been with us since 2004.
Barbara grew up and resides in the Dandenongs and is married with three children.

Julie Pemberton – Legal Practitioner
Practice Areas: Business Law, Wills & Estate Planning and Property Law
Julie completed a Bachelor of Laws and a Bachelor of Jurisprudence at Monash University and was admitted to practice in 1974. Over many years working in small to medium practices, Julie has gained considerable legal experience in various areas of the law.
Julie currently practices in probate and estate administration, wills and powers of attorney. Her training in counselling gives her an empathetic approach to clients who have experienced a death of a close family member or have elderly family members needing legal advice with regard to wills and powers of attorney.
She also advises clients on property matters including purchases/leases of units under the Retirement Villages Act, lost title applications, general law title conversions, residential subdivisions and adverse possession claims.
Julie has been with us since 1994 and is married with four adult children and is enjoying the delights of being a grandparent.
